Each new Steward indeed took office with the oath “to hold rod and rule in the name of the king, until he shall return.” But these soon became words of ritual little heeded, for the Stewards exercised all the power of the kings. Yet many in Gondor still believed that a king would indeed return in some time to come; and some remembered the ancient line of the North, which it was rumoured still lived on in the shadows. But against such thoughts the Ruling Stewards hardened their hearts. [They] never sat on the ancient throne; and they wore no crown, and held no sceptre.

Appendix A: Annals of the Kings and Rulers, Lord of the Rings
